Got My First Bath

 

 

Got my first bath with my new family last night. I’m all clean and lovely again, but getting to this point wasn’t my best thing ever. On the Big Scary scale, it was a solid 7.5.

I have to say, it was a little weird seeing my brother and sister put on their swimming suits and get into our bathtub. It should have tipped me right off that something was a little hinky. Then again, they do weird stuff like that all the time. They were laughing and giggling, and I was pretty sure we were all about to have a cracking good time, but then Mom was setting ME down between them and “cracking good time” went *pfft!!* and I was in full-on B.S. mode! To be honest, it wasn’t _horrible_. They only used water, which was warm, and they were very gentle and reassuring, but I’d definitely trade some dog treats with anyone who’d like to take my place next time. I behaved as best I could, but I don’t think I was bred to be a water dog.

Speaking of water, it’s raining today. It rained some when I first moved here, too. It didn’t really bother me then, though. Everything Outside was new and there was so much to sniff! There still is, and I still LOOOOOVE Outside SOOO much, but I’m pretty sure I’m here for the long haul so I think I can maybe afford to be picky about when I go out. After the whole bath thing, I’d like to stay as far away from water as possible for a while. Besides, it’s a safety hazard for me to be out in the rain. Have you seen the size of those raindrops?! I could lose an eye or throw out my back if one hits me wrong. Major B.S.!! I tried to explain this to Mom but she’s not having it. As far as I’m concerned, though, the conversation’s _not_ over.

Seems like a good day for a nap.
